"""Reserves (creates) an IP address subpool, which reserves address space from a global pool (or global pools) for
a particular site (and it's child sites). A subpool must be either an IPv4 or dual-stack pool, with
`ipV4AddressSpace` and optionally `ipV6AddressSpace` properties specified. .
Args:
ipV4AddressSpace(object): Network Settings's ipV4AddressSpace.
ipV6AddressSpace(object): Network Settings's ipV6AddressSpace.
name(string): Network Settings's The name for this reserve IP pool. Only letters, numbers, '-' (hyphen),
'_' (underscore), '.' (period), and '/' (forward slash) are allowed. .
poolType(string): Network Settings's Once created, a subpool type cannot be changed. LAN: Assigns IP
addresses to LAN interfaces of applicable VNFs and underlay LAN automation. Management:
Assigns IP addresses to management interfaces. A management network is a dedicated
network connected to VNFs for VNF management. Service: Assigns IP addresses to service
interfaces. Service networks are used for communication within VNFs. WAN: Assigns IP
addresses to NFVIS for UCS-E provisioning. Generic: used for all other network types. .
Available values are 'Generic', 'LAN', 'Management', 'Service' and 'WAN'.
siteId(string): Network Settings's The `id` of the site that this subpool belongs to. This must be the
`id` of a non-Global site. .
siteName(string): Network Settings's The name of the site that this subpool belongs to. .

"""Updates an IP address subpool, which reserves address space from a global pool (or global pools) for a
particular site. Restrictions on updating an IP address subpool: The `poolType` cannot be changed. The
`siteId` cannot be changed. The `ipV4AddressSpace` may not be removed. The `globalPoolId`, `subnet`, and
`prefixLength` cannot be changed once it's already been set. However you may edit a subpool to add an IP
address space if it does not already have one. .

"""When sync is triggered at a site with the credential that are associated to the same site, network devices in
impacted sites (child sites which are inheriting the credential) get managed in inventory with the
associated site credential. Credential gets configured on network devices before these get managed in
inventory. Please make a note that cli credential wouldn't be configured on AAA authenticated devices
but they just get managed with the associated site cli credential. .
